Police Log: Rogue Trash Barrels and Mysterious Gunshots
The following information was provided by the Bedford Police Department. An arrest does not indicate a conviction.

Monday, Aug. 20
8:52 a.m.- ADT Home Security called the Bedford Police Department to report a burglar alarm on Stagecoach Road. The responding officers spoke with the homeowner and the alarm was turned off.
9:19 a.m.- Police responded to reports of a car crash on Burlington Road. No one was injured.

11:55 a.m.- Police responded to a call from a motorist that a trash barrel fell off a landscaper's trailer and hit the caller's vehicle at Brooksbie Road and Hill Road.
3:15 p.m.- An officer responded to a call from a Glenridge Drive resident that a suspicious vehicle was parked in their driveway. The responding officer reported that the vehicle was gone upon his arrival.

4:45 p.m.- A resident of Concord Road reported that her son had run away from home on a bicycle with a bag of food and water, heading for Concord. The responding officer reported that the child was found in the custody of a friend and returned him home.
5:41 p.m.- Police responded to a call from a Sheridan Road resident who reported that her neighbor's pool did not have a fence around it. The responding officer spoke with the owner of the pool and found that the Town of Bedford had inspected and approved the pool.
9:41 p.m.- Police received multiple calls regarding sounds resembling gunshots being heard in the area behind Putnam Road and Davis Road. The responding officer checked the area and found it quiet.
